Acer’s announced three new gaming monitors from the Predator and Nitro lines. These monitors look to satisfy both pro gamers, like the Predator XB273U NX, and casual gamers who play for fun.
Let’s take a look at these three monitors.
Acer Predator XB273U NX

According to Acer, the Predator XB273U NX is a gaming monitor that allows for a cutting-edge gaming experience. It’s a 27-inch monitor that sports a WQHD 2560 x 1440 panel, 275 Hz refresh rate overclocked, and up to a 0.5 ms response time. This all should allow for “smooth” and “tear-free” visuals, even during fast-moving action.
Additionally, the monitor supports HDR and covers 95% of the DCI-P3 spectrum. That should result in vibrant colors and deeper blacks. It’s also supported by Acer’s Agile-Splendor IPS technology, which should create clear images on the screen.
To help protect gamers and creators’ eyes, who spend a long time looking at their screens, the Predator XB273U NX features the Acer Visionaire 4.0. This is a suite of technologies that help protect users’ eyes during long sessions.
Acer Predator XB323QK NV

Moving on from the Predator XB273U NX, the Predator XB323QK NV is a 31.5-inch NIDIA G-SYNC Compatible UHD gaming monitor. It comes with a 144 Hz refresh rate and a DCI-P3 90% Wide Color Gamut. Additionally, the monitor includes Agile Splendor IPS and a VESA DisplayHDR” 400 certification. The Predator XB323QK NV also features the Acer Visionaire 4.0.
Acer Nitro XV282K KV

From the Nitro monitor line, the Nitro XV282K KV features 4K UHD 3840 x 2160 IPS panel. Additionally, it sports a 100,000,000:1 contrast ratio and covers 90% of the DI-P3 wide color gamut. The Nitro XV282K KV, with the FreeSync Premium technology, features a 144 Hz refresh rate panel that has a 1 ms response time.
The monitor comes with a HDMI 2, Acer HDR 400, and liquid crystal IPS.
Pricing and availability
All three monitors will be released in May. Here are the price breakdown for each:
- Predator XB273U NX: $1,099
- Predator XB323QK NV: $1,199
- Nitro XV282K KV: $899
